Average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isors Salary in Rocky Mount, NC
The average salary for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isorss in Rocky Mount, NC is $52,220. While this is lower than the national average, the cost of living in Rocky Mount, NC may offset the difference, preserving real purchasing power.
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$52,220 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 1.7% ↗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$65,760.
- Outlook: The current demand for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isorss is stable, with a local workforce of approximately 140 professionals. This role remains a specialized component of the broader Rocky Mount, NC economy.

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isors Salary Distribution in Rocky Mount, NC
The earning potential for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isorss in Rocky Mount, NC varies significantly by experience level. The salary gap is relatively narrow, suggesting consistent and predictable earnings from entry-level to senior positions. Entry-level roles (10th percentile) typically start around $35,940, while highly experienced professionals can command wages upwards of $65,760.

Job Market Context
140
Total Jobs
2.518
Per 1K Jobs
1.13
Location Quotient
With a location quotient of 1.13, Rocky Mount, NC has a slightly higher-than-average concentration of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isors roles compared to the national norm.
140 people work as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isors in Rocky Mount, NC.
Moderate density — roughly 2.518 out of every 1,000 local jobs are in this profession.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much does a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isors make in Rocky Mount, NC?
The median annual salary for a Educational, Guidance, and Career Counselors and Advisors in Rocky Mount, NC is $52,220. This typically ranges from $35,940 for entry-level positions to $65,760 for top-level roles.
How does the salary compare to the national average?
The average salary for this role in Rocky Mount, NC is 13.1% lower than the national median of $60,060.

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 140 employees in the Rocky Mount, NC area with a job density of 2.518 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
